Morgan Lewis Promotes One to Partner in Houston

July 10, 2017 Mark Curriden

© 2017 The Texas Lawbook.

By Brooks Igo

(July 10) – Morgan Lewis recently announced that 31 lawyers have been promoted to partner across 12 offices nationwide, including one in Houston.

Elizabeth Khoury represents financial institutions and corporate borrowers in domestic and international commercial finance transactions. She also offices out of New York.
